Scholarships at Chick-fil-A began when founder Truett Cathy set an empty mayonnaise jar on his restaurant counter to start a college fund for Team Member Eddie White. Since 1973, Chick-fil-A has invested $92 million in scholarships to help over 59,000 Team Members pursue a college education and achieve their remarkable future — whether it’s with Chick-fil-A or elsewhere.

At Chick-fil-A Goodyear and Avondale we believe in the future of our students. Applications to the Chick-fil-A Remarkable Futures Scholarship are available to all Team Members pursuing their education. Our team has been awarded $300,000 worth of scholarships over the past 4 years.

SCHOLARSHIPS

With an award value of $2,500, the Leadership award can be renewed once a year for up to four years. On the other hand, the True Inspiration Scholarship provides two Team Members from each region with up to $25,000 for college. Since the programs were created, Chick-fil-A restaurants have gifted their employees up to $61 million in college scholarship money.

REQUIREMENTS 

Must be at least 16 years old 

All part-time members of our team are expected to consistently maintain an opening (5:15am) or closing (11pm) availability on Fridays and Saturdays. 

All full-time members of our team are expected to consistently work at least 30+ hours a week and maintain 54 hours of availability to include opening or closing availability on Fridays and Saturdays.
